Jacintha: Fire and Rain

  Groove Note Hybrid SACD

From Elusive Disc:

"Jacintha's first new album since 2007 features a fabulous selection of hits from the James Taylor catalogue including: You've Got A Friend, Sweet Baby James, Walking Man, Fire & Rain, Shower The People and several other popular choices. Jacintha's first popular vocal album represents a striking change of pace from this Singaporean audiophile favorite.

Several of the best LA-based musicians associated with James Taylor during his lengthy and stellar career appear on this album: Lee Sklar (bass), Russ Kunkel (drums), Jim Cox (keyboards & currently touring with JT), and Dean Parks (acoustic guitar & currently touring with JT). All songs are arranged by Tim Pierce (Vanessa Use Me and Vanessa When The Levee Breaks) who also plays acoustic guitar on several tracks"
